You Can Contact TikTok Shop Customer Service In The App

For most people, the easiest way to contact TikTok Shop customer service is through the TikTok app. Open your profile, go to TikTok Shop, and then check your orders. Tap the order that has the issue. You should see support options there, such as help with shipping, refunds, returns, or missing items.

If your issue involves a specific product, seller, or delivery, start with the order page. TikTok Shop often links you to the right support flow based on that order. This saves time and keeps your case tied to the exact purchase.

You can also use the app settings and help center. Look for the support or report a problem area. Write a clear note, add screenshots, and include your order details. Short and simple works best. Say what happened, when it happened, and what fix you want.

If a seller can solve the issue, contact the seller through TikTok Shop messages first. For things like damaged items, wrong sizes, or shipping questions, that often moves things along faster. If that does not work, escalate the issue through TikTok Shop support.
